
PCLOB
The Privacy and Civil Liberties Oversight Board (PCLOB) is an independent agency that reviews how government security activities affect privacy rights and civil liberties. Its role is to ensure government actions, such as surveillance programs, are balanced with protecting individual freedoms. The PCLOB advises the President, Congress, and executive agencies, promoting transparency and accountability in national security measures. It functions as an independent watchdog, providing objective assessments to help prevent overreach and safeguard citizens’ rights while addressing national security concerns.
